"The Twenty
Third Psalm Spoken By
The Cherokee People The Great Father above a Shepherd Chief is. I am his and with Him I want not. He throws me out a rope and the name of the rope is love, And he draws me to where the grass is green And the water not dangerous. And I eat and lie down and am satisfied. Sometimes my heart is very weak And falls down but he lifts me up again And draws me into a good road. His name is Wonderful. Sometime, it might be very soon, It may be a long, long time. He will draw me into a valley. It is dark there, but I'll be afraid not, For it is in between those mountains, That the Shepard Christ will meet me and the hunger That I have in my heart all through this life will be satisfied. He gives me a staff to lean upon. He spreads a table before me with all kinds of food. He puts His hand upon my head and all the tired is gone. My cup He fills, till it runs over. What I tell is true, I lie not. These roads that are 'away ahead' will stay with me through this life and after. And afterwards I will go to live in the Big Teepee, And sit down with the Shepherd Chief forever. Author Unknown."
